首页 > 生活经验 >

如何设置环境变量

2025-10-02 22:24:46

问题描述:

如何设置环境变量,急!求解答,求别让我白等!

最佳答案

推荐答案

2025-10-02 22:24:46

如何设置环境变量】在计算机系统中,环境变量是用于存储配置信息的一种机制,它们可以影响程序的运行行为。无论是开发人员、系统管理员还是普通用户,了解如何正确设置环境变量都是非常重要的。本文将总结不同操作系统下设置环境变量的方法,并以表格形式展示。

一、

环境变量是一种在操作系统或应用程序中用来传递配置信息的机制。它通常包含路径、用户偏好、系统参数等信息。设置环境变量可以帮助程序更高效地运行,或者根据不同的使用场景进行个性化配置。

不同操作系统(如 Windows、Linux 和 macOS)在设置环境变量时有各自的方法和工具。Windows 通过“系统属性”或命令行工具(如 `set` 和 `setx`)进行设置;Linux 和 macOS 则主要通过编辑配置文件(如 `.bashrc`、`.zshrc` 或 `/etc/environment`)来实现。

在设置环境变量时,需要注意区分临时变量与永久变量。临时变量只在当前会话中有效,而永久变量则会在系统重启后依然生效。

二、环境变量设置方法对比表

操作系统 设置方式 常用命令/工具 是否需要重启 示例
Windows 图形界面设置 系统属性 > 高级 > 环境变量 否(部分情况需重启) `PATH=C:\myapp;%PATH%`
Windows 命令行设置(临时) `set VAR=value` `set MYVAR=hello`
Windows 命令行设置(永久) `setx VAR value` `setx MYVAR=hello`
Linux / macOS 终端设置(临时) `export VAR=value` `export PATH=/usr/local/bin:$PATH`
Linux / macOS 永久设置(修改配置文件) 编辑 `.bashrc`、`.zshrc` 或 `/etc/environment` `export JAVA_HOME=/usr/lib/jvm/java-11-openjdk`

三、注意事项

1. 权限问题:在 Linux 和 macOS 中,修改系统级环境变量可能需要使用 `sudo`。

2. 路径顺序:在设置 `PATH` 变量时,应将自定义路径放在现有路径之前,以确保优先使用新路径下的程序。

3. 测试变量:设置完成后,可以通过命令 `echo $VAR`(Linux/macOS)或 `echo %VAR%`(Windows)来验证是否成功。

4. 避免冲突:不要随意覆盖系统默认变量,以免导致程序异常。

通过合理设置环境变量,可以提升系统的灵活性和程序的可配置性。掌握不同平台下的设置方法,有助于更高效地进行开发和系统管理。

免责声明:本答案或内容为用户上传,不代表本网观点。其原创性以及文中陈述文字和内容未经本站证实,对本文以及其中全部或者部分内容、文字的真实性、完整性、及时性本站不作任何保证或承诺,请读者仅作参考,并请自行核实相关内容。 如遇侵权请及时联系本站删除。